Violation of MPMVA-1994 Lodge FIRs against vehicle-owners: Dy TC

Indore : Deputy Transport Commissioner MSD Kanodia directed the Transport Officers of Indore and Ujjain divisions to be ready for the monsoon season.

In a meeting held on Friday, Kanodia ordered them to launch a drive against unfit vehicles especially school buses and passenger buses.

The DTC directed them to check implementation of Madhya Pradesh Motor Vehicle Act 1994 properly and lodge FIRs against the vehicle-owners, who violate the Act. Kanodia also directed the officials to cancel permit of the violators. Overseeing the monsoon season, he asked them to install radium signals on various bridges of the divisions.
